I'm currently at a loss of what to do. I decided to upgrade to the newest version of iClone and CC, because I wanted to try out the new character sim/prop features. Apparently that was a mistake, because now I'm having major issues with over 50+ characters I spent over a year working on for a full length film.
As you can see in the video, both character's hair goes invisible but are not gone as iClone still renders the shadows underneath like normal. If you zoom out far enough the characters hair renders properly with zero issues. The closer you get to their faces, the above happens regardless of where you rotate the camera.
For more background, I normally create character hair as accessories because I've been doing it that way since the original iClone. I especially like it for more complicated hair like my female character's ponytail, bangs, and side hairs. It's less of a hassle to fix parts for scenes that need tweaks instead of sending it back to CC4 over and over again. I'm also able to animate them beyond just using soft cloth physics.
I have: 1. Loaded every character I have made into new separate 8.5 project files. 2. Loaded old project files with these characters within them. 3. Loaded the characters, deleted old accessory and then imported their separately saved accessory file.
None of the above have changed anything.
I have tried several things to see if I could find a solution: 1. See if accessories that have shared texture maps and those that have individual ones for each component that makes up a hair style are affected differently. They are not. 2. Loaded in saved accessories again, resaved a new copy and then reloaded again. Get the same result. 3. Recreated one of the least complicated hairstyles, saved in iClone, and reloaded. It seems to be fixed, but the issues repeat if I save a new project file and reload.
Only thing I haven't done yet is uninstall/reinstall. I thought it might be a driver issue, but If I have physics turned on and press play it will fix the issue until you move the character within the scene. You then have to repeat the process. Saving after has no effect. I've found that I have some other accessories that also disappear and it seems to be based around the ones that have soft cloth physics enabled, but not everything with soft cloth physics is affected.
Has anyone else come across this issue or something similar?

Hi there, if you need a quick fix for the hair issue: this happens to all softcloth props. Indeed the only currently solution so that they'll become visible: activate softcloth and physics and hit play. After that, softcloth props are visible again.
Unfortunately there are many issues and after doing lip keys for any character while sound is also in Iclone, it crashes while playing.
We can't work either in this state Iclone is right now and all our projects are on hold. We are very upset about this...
